Transaction 304efc51844057e30ee2b2bee433e515940510f968d61c313d97642972471d98

2 Input
2 Outputs
  • 304efc51844057e30ee2b2bee433e515940510f968d61c313d97642972471d98:0
  • value  1102959
    address  1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
  • 304efc51844057e30ee2b2bee433e515940510f968d61c313d97642972471d98:1
  • value  19721359
    address  1Kt8kHD7hmh4BjgpRo5X5NAbBHvgEZ5sbS